The question 'Why believe in God?' is one of humanity's most profound inquiries. Whether you're wrestling with doubt, seeking to strengthen your faith, or helping others understand Christianity, this seven-day study offers biblical answers grounded in Scripture.
Throughout history, believers have pointed to multiple lines of evidence for God's existence: the beauty of creation speaks to an intelligent Designer, our moral conscience reflects His character, the testimony of changed lives demonstrates His power, and the historical reliability of Scripture confirms His revelation. This study doesn't demand blind faith but invites you to examine the reasonable foundations upon which billions have built their trust in God.
Each day explores a different biblical reason for belief: We'll begin with creation's testimony, move through our inner moral compass, consider the reliability of Scripture, examine the historical resurrection of Jesus, explore personal transformation, reflect on answered prayer, and conclude with the call to commit your life to God.
As you work through these studies, approach them with an open heart and mind. Faith isn't opposed to reasonβit's built upon it. You'll discover that believing in God isn't a leap into darkness but a step into light, supported by evidence, logic, and the testimony of countless transformed lives. By the end of this week, you'll have explored seven powerful reasons why faith in God is not only reasonable but deeply rewarding.
